The Chevrolet repair market in Coeur d'Alene is competitive and reflects the region's strong preference for American trucks and SUVs. The average quality of service is high, with several shops possessing deep, multi-generational experience with GM platforms. However, there are no standalone, factory-branded "Chevrolet" dealerships with service departments within the city limits of Coeur d'Alene itself. This creates a niche filled by highly competent independent specialists, like those listed above, who have built their reputations on GM expertise. Pricing is generally in line with regional averages, typically $120-$150 per hour for labor. Consumers have a good selection of reputable shops, but for the most specialized services (like high-performance Corvette work or complex electrical issues), they may need to look to specialists in nearby Post Falls or Liberty Lake, which are considered part of the greater Coeur d'Alene service area.

Given our cold winters and hilly terrain, common issues for Chevrolets in Coeur d'Alene include battery failures, 4WD system maintenance for Silverados and Tahoes, and brake wear from stop-and-go traffic and seasonal road grit. Engine performance problems related to fuel systems can also arise from temperature extremes.

Typically, yes, the local dealership's labor rates are higher, but they use OEM parts and have direct access to GM technical resources. Many independent shops in Coeur d'Alene offer competitive pricing and can use high-quality aftermarket parts, providing a cost-effective alternative for non-warranty repairs.
Seek immediate service for warning lights like the check engine or reduced engine power light, unusual transmission shifting (especially important for towing in our area), or brake issues, as delaying can lead to more costly damage and be unsafe on our wet or icy roads.
Schedule pre-winter checks in early fall for batteries, tires, and 4WD systems before snow arrives. Also, consider the summer tourist season when shops may be busier; booking oil changes and routine service in advance during spring or fall can lead to quicker turnaround times.
